Home
last modified time | relevance | path

Searched refs:getBasePtr (Results 1 – 25 of 40) sorted by relevance

12

/external/llvm/lib/Target/X86/
DX86InstrFragmentsSIMD.td763 Mgt->getBasePtr().getValueType() == MVT::v4i32);
771 Mgt->getBasePtr().getValueType() == MVT::v8i32);
779 Mgt->getBasePtr().getValueType() == MVT::v2i64);
786 Mgt->getBasePtr().getValueType() == MVT::v4i64);
793 Mgt->getBasePtr().getValueType() == MVT::v8i64);
800 Mgt->getBasePtr().getValueType() == MVT::v16i32);
808 Sc->getBasePtr().getValueType() == MVT::v2i64);
816 Sc->getBasePtr().getValueType() == MVT::v4i32);
824 Sc->getBasePtr().getValueType() == MVT::v4i64);
832 Sc->getBasePtr().getValueType() == MVT::v8i32);
[all …]
DX86ISelDAGToDAG.cpp1435 Base = Mgs->getBasePtr(); in selectVectorAddr()
1519 if (!selectAddr(LD, LD->getBasePtr(), Base, Scale, Index, Disp, Segment)) in selectScalarSSELoad()
1537 if (!selectAddr(LD, LD->getBasePtr(), Base, Scale, Index, Disp, Segment)) in selectScalarSSELoad()
2109 if (LoadNode->getBasePtr() != StoreNode->getBasePtr() || in isLoadIncOrDecStore()
2951 if (!selectAddr(LoadNode, LoadNode->getBasePtr(), in Select()
/external/llvm/lib/CodeGen/SelectionDAG/
DDAGCombiner.cpp973 LD->getChain(), LD->getBasePtr(), in PromoteOperand()
1194 LD->getChain(), LD->getBasePtr(), in PromoteLoad()
3170 Load->getChain(), Load->getBasePtr(), in visitAND()
3212 LN0->getChain(), LN0->getBasePtr(), ExtVT, in visitAND()
3221 SDValue NewPtr = LN0->getBasePtr(); in visitAND()
3278 LN0->getChain(), LN0->getBasePtr(), in visitAND()
3298 LN0->getChain(), LN0->getBasePtr(), in visitAND()
5309 SDValue BasePtr = MSC->getBasePtr(); in visitMSCATTER()
5360 SDValue Ptr = MST->getBasePtr(); in visitMSTORE()
5447 SDValue BasePtr = MGT->getBasePtr(); in visitMGATHER()
[all …]
DLegalizeVectorTypes.cpp230 N->getChain(), N->getBasePtr(), in ScalarizeVecRes_LOAD()
231 DAG.getUNDEF(N->getBasePtr().getValueType()), in ScalarizeVecRes_LOAD()
542 N->getBasePtr(), N->getPointerInfo(), in ScalarizeVecOp_STORE()
548 N->getBasePtr(), N->getPointerInfo(), in ScalarizeVecOp_STORE()
994 SDValue Ptr = LD->getBasePtr(); in SplitVecRes_LOAD()
1035 SDValue Ptr = MLD->getBasePtr(); in SplitVecRes_MLOAD()
1103 SDValue Ptr = MGT->getBasePtr(); in SplitVecRes_MGATHER()
1619 SDValue Ptr = MGT->getBasePtr(); in SplitVecOp_MGATHER()
1685 SDValue Ptr = N->getBasePtr(); in SplitVecOp_MSTORE()
1747 SDValue Ptr = N->getBasePtr(); in SplitVecOp_MSCATTER()
[all …]
DLegalizeIntegerTypes.cpp185 N->getChain(), N->getBasePtr(), in PromoteIntRes_Atomic0()
198 N->getChain(), N->getBasePtr(), in PromoteIntRes_Atomic1()
222 N->getChain(), N->getBasePtr(), N->getOperand(2), N->getOperand(3), in PromoteIntRes_AtomicCmpSwap()
236 N->getBasePtr(), Op2, Op3, N->getMemOperand(), N->getSuccessOrdering(), in PromoteIntRes_AtomicCmpSwap()
476 SDValue Res = DAG.getExtLoad(ExtType, dl, NVT, N->getChain(), N->getBasePtr(), in PromoteIntRes_LOAD()
490 SDValue Res = DAG.getMaskedLoad(NVT, dl, N->getChain(), N->getBasePtr(), in PromoteIntRes_MLOAD()
506 SDValue Ops[] = {N->getChain(), ExtSrc0, N->getMask(), N->getBasePtr(), in PromoteIntRes_MGATHER()
993 N->getChain(), N->getBasePtr(), Op2, N->getMemOperand(), in PromoteIntOp_ATOMIC_STORE()
1165 SDValue Ch = N->getChain(), Ptr = N->getBasePtr(); in PromoteIntOp_STORE()
1211 return DAG.getMaskedStore(N->getChain(), dl, DataOp, N->getBasePtr(), Mask, in PromoteIntOp_MSTORE()
[all …]
DLegalizeTypesGeneric.cpp264 SDValue Ptr = LD->getBasePtr(); in ExpandRes_NormalLoad()
479 SDValue Ptr = St->getBasePtr(); in ExpandOp_NormalStore()
DLegalizeFloatTypes.cpp620 NVT, dl, L->getChain(), L->getBasePtr(), L->getOffset(), in SoftenFloatRes_LOAD()
634 L->getBasePtr(), L->getOffset(), L->getPointerInfo(), in SoftenFloatRes_LOAD()
956 return DAG.getStore(ST->getChain(), dl, Val, ST->getBasePtr(), in SoftenFloatOp_STORE()
1364 SDValue Ptr = LD->getBasePtr(); in ExpandFloatRes_LOAD()
1685 SDValue Ptr = ST->getBasePtr(); in ExpandFloatOp_STORE()
1825 return DAG.getStore(ST->getChain(), DL, NewVal, ST->getBasePtr(), in PromoteFloatOp_STORE()
2071 IVT, SDLoc(N), L->getChain(), L->getBasePtr(), in PromoteFloatRes_LOAD()
DLegalizeVectorOps.cpp498 SDValue BasePTR = LD->getBasePtr(); in ExpandLoad()
649 SDValue BasePTR = ST->getBasePtr(); in ExpandStore()
DStatepointLowering.cpp402 Bases.push_back(relocateOpers.getBasePtr()); in getIncomingStatepointGCValues()
DLegalizeDAG.cpp319 SDValue Ptr = ST->getBasePtr(); in ExpandUnalignedStore()
447 SDValue Ptr = LD->getBasePtr(); in ExpandUnalignedLoad()
677 SDValue Ptr = ST->getBasePtr(); in OptimizeFloatStore()
731 SDValue Ptr = ST->getBasePtr(); in LegalizeStoreOps()
901 SDValue Ptr = LD->getBasePtr(); // The base pointer. in LegalizeLoadOps()
1491 StackPtr = ST->getBasePtr(); in ExpandExtractFromVectorThroughStack()
/external/llvm/lib/Target/XCore/
DXCoreISelLowering.cpp442 SDValue BasePtr = LD->getBasePtr(); in LowerLOAD()
524 SDValue BasePtr = ST->getBasePtr(); in LowerSTORE()
982 N->getChain(), N->getBasePtr(), N->getPointerInfo(), in LowerATOMIC_LOAD()
990 N->getBasePtr(), N->getPointerInfo(), MVT::i16, in LowerATOMIC_LOAD()
996 N->getBasePtr(), N->getPointerInfo(), MVT::i8, in LowerATOMIC_LOAD()
1012 N->getBasePtr(), N->getPointerInfo(), in LowerATOMIC_STORE()
1020 N->getBasePtr(), N->getPointerInfo(), MVT::i16, in LowerATOMIC_STORE()
1026 N->getBasePtr(), N->getPointerInfo(), MVT::i8, in LowerATOMIC_STORE()
1841 return DAG.getMemmove(Chain, dl, ST->getBasePtr(), in PerformDAGCombine()
1842 LD->getBasePtr(), in PerformDAGCombine()
/external/llvm/lib/Target/MSP430/
DMSP430ISelDAGToDAG.cpp348 LD->getBasePtr(), LD->getChain()); in SelectIndexedLoad()
365 SDValue Ops0[] = { N2, LD->getBasePtr(), LD->getChain() }; in SelectIndexedBinOp()
/external/deqp/modules/glshared/
DglsFragOpInteractionCase.cpp111 void* getBasePtr (void) { return m_data.empty() ? DE_NULL : &m_data[0]; } in getBasePtr() function in deqp::gls::__anona57a74220211::VertexDataStorage
112 const void* getBasePtr (void) const { return m_data.empty() ? DE_NULL : &m_data[0]; } in getBasePtr() function in deqp::gls::__anona57a74220211::VertexDataStorage
139 (const void*)((deUintptr)entry.pointer.data+(deUintptr)data.getBasePtr()))); in getEntryWithPointer()
/external/llvm/lib/Target/Hexagon/
DHexagonISelDAGToDAG.cpp259 SDValue Base = LD->getBasePtr(); in SelectIndexedLoadSignExtend64()
312 SDValue Base = LD->getBasePtr(); in SelectIndexedLoadZeroExtend64()
370 SDValue Base = LD->getBasePtr(); in SelectIndexedLoad()
507 SDValue Base = ST->getBasePtr(); in SelectIndexedStore()
648 LD->getBasePtr(), TargetConst0, in SelectMul()
674 LD->getBasePtr(), TargetConst0, in SelectMul()
/external/llvm/lib/Target/SystemZ/
DSystemZISelDAGToDAG.cpp1066 if (!selectBDVAddr12Only(Load->getBasePtr(), ElemV, Base, Disp, Index) || in tryGather()
1100 if (!selectBDVAddr12Only(Store->getBasePtr(), ElemV, Base, Disp, Index) || in tryScatter()
1152 if (SystemZISD::isPCREL(Load->getBasePtr().getOpcode())) in storeLoadCanUseMVC()
1155 if (SystemZISD::isPCREL(Store->getBasePtr().getOpcode())) in storeLoadCanUseMVC()
DSystemZISelLowering.cpp1618 Load->getChain(), Load->getBasePtr(), in adjustSubwordCmp()
2654 return DAG.getLoad(ResVT, DL, LoadN->getChain(), LoadN->getBasePtr(), in lowerBITCAST()
3039 Node->getChain(), Node->getBasePtr(), in lowerATOMIC_LOAD()
3049 Node->getBasePtr(), Node->getMemoryVT(), in lowerATOMIC_STORE()
3070 SDValue Addr = Node->getBasePtr(); in lowerATOMIC_LOAD_OP()
3155 Node->getChain(), Node->getBasePtr(), NegSrc2, in lowerATOMIC_LOAD_SUB()
4755 SN->getBasePtr(), SN->getMemoryVT(), in PerformDAGCombine()
/external/llvm/lib/Target/AMDGPU/
DAMDGPUISelLowering.cpp1171 EVT PtrVT = Load->getBasePtr().getValueType(); in ScalarizeVectorLoad()
1182 SDValue Ptr = DAG.getNode(ISD::ADD, SL, PtrVT, Load->getBasePtr(), in ScalarizeVectorLoad()
1213 SDValue BasePtr = Load->getBasePtr(); in SplitVectorLoad()
1275 SDValue Ptr = Store->getBasePtr(); in MergeVectorStore()
1321 EVT PtrVT = Store->getBasePtr().getValueType(); in ScalarizeVectorStore()
1336 SDValue Ptr = DAG.getNode(ISD::ADD, SL, PtrVT, Store->getBasePtr(), Offset); in ScalarizeVectorStore()
1361 SDValue BasePtr = Store->getBasePtr(); in SplitVectorStore()
1416 SDValue BasePtr = Load->getBasePtr(); in LowerLOAD()
1439 SDValue Ptr = DAG.getNode(ISD::SRL, DL, MVT::i32, Load->getBasePtr(), in LowerLOAD()
1449 Load->getBasePtr(), in LowerLOAD()
[all …]
DAMDGPUISelDAGToDAG.cpp1458 LD->getBasePtr(), LD->getMemOperand()); in PreprocessISelDAG()
1472 ST->getBasePtr(), in PreprocessISelDAG()
DSIISelLowering.cpp1592 Store->getBasePtr(), MVT::i1, Store->getMemOperand()); in LowerSTORE()
1687 Load->getBasePtr(), in performUCharToFloatCombine()
2134 SDValue Ptr = MemNode->getBasePtr(); in PerformDAGCombine()
/external/llvm/include/llvm/CodeGen/
DSelectionDAGNodes.h1185 const SDValue &getBasePtr() const {
1295 const SDValue &getBasePtr() const { return getOperand(1); }
1976 const SDValue &getBasePtr() const { return getOperand(1); }
2005 const SDValue &getBasePtr() const { return getOperand(2); }
2030 const SDValue &getBasePtr() const { return getOperand(1); }
2104 const SDValue &getBasePtr() const { return getOperand(3); }
/external/llvm/include/llvm/IR/
DStatepoint.h367 Value *getBasePtr() { in getBasePtr() function
/external/llvm/lib/Target/Sparc/
DSparcISelLowering.cpp2665 LdNode->getBasePtr(), in LowerF128Load()
2668 EVT addrVT = LdNode->getBasePtr().getValueType(); in LowerF128Load()
2670 LdNode->getBasePtr(), in LowerF128Load()
2740 StNode->getBasePtr(), in LowerF128Store()
2743 EVT addrVT = StNode->getBasePtr().getValueType(); in LowerF128Store()
2745 StNode->getBasePtr(), in LowerF128Store()
2770 St->getChain(), dl, Val, St->getBasePtr(), St->getPointerInfo(), in LowerSTORE()
3372 Ld->getChain(), Ld->getBasePtr(), Ld->getPointerInfo(), in ReplaceNodeResults()
/external/mesa3d/src/gallium/drivers/radeon/
DSIISelLowering.cpp348 ConstantSDNode *BasePtr = dyn_cast<ConstantSDNode>(Ptr->getBasePtr()); in LowerLOAD()
/external/llvm/lib/Target/PowerPC/
DPPCISelLowering.cpp1878 Ptr = LD->getBasePtr(); in getPreIndexedAddressParts()
1882 Ptr = ST->getBasePtr(); in getPreIndexedAddressParts()
5966 SDValue BasePtr = LD->getBasePtr(); in LowerLOAD()
5991 SDValue BasePtr = ST->getBasePtr(); in LowerSTORE()
6253 RLI.Ptr = LD->getBasePtr(); in canReuseLoadAddress()
7650 SDValue BasePtr = LN->getBasePtr(); in LowerVectorLoad()
7746 SDValue BasePtr = SN->getBasePtr(); in LowerVectorStore()
9241 SDValue BaseLoc = Base->getBasePtr(); in isConsecutiveLSLoc()
9280 SDValue Loc = LS->getBasePtr(); in isConsecutiveLS()
10089 Base = LD->getBasePtr(); in expandVSXLoadForLE()
[all …]
/external/llvm/lib/Target/ARM/
DARMISelLowering.cpp2057 SDValue Ptr = Ld->getBasePtr(); in MatchingStackOffset()
3703 Ld->getChain(), Ld->getBasePtr(), Ld->getPointerInfo(), in bitcastf32Toi32()
3721 SDValue Ptr = Ld->getBasePtr(); in expandf64Toi32()
6272 LD->getBasePtr(), LD->getPointerInfo(), LD->isVolatile(), in SkipLoadExtensionForVMULL()
6280 LD->getChain(), LD->getBasePtr(), LD->getPointerInfo(), in SkipLoadExtensionForVMULL()
9220 SDValue BasePtr = LD->getBasePtr(); in PerformVMOVRRDCombine()
9896 SDValue BasePtr = St->getBasePtr(); in PerformSTORECombine()
9924 SDValue BasePtr = St->getBasePtr(); in PerformSTORECombine()
9958 return DAG.getStore(St->getChain(), dl, V, St->getBasePtr(), in PerformSTORECombine()
11087 Ptr = LD->getBasePtr(); in getPreIndexedAddressParts()
[all …]

12